After the grand success of Zend Framework 3, its developers have come up with Zend upgraded core components to make the development process simpler. Among all the core components, Zend Expressive is one of the prime components. With this, the developers can develop the PHP Standard Recommendation-7 (PSR-7) Middleware application within minutes. PSR-7 is a set of standard HTTP message interfaces that create an ecosystem in which PHP developers can develop a reusable middleware that can share. In this article, we will discuss the Zend Expressive PSR-7 micro framework and how it will be helpful for developing the HTTP middleware in PHP applications.
1. Easy Development of Interactive & Complex Web Applications
Zend Expressive PSR-7 allow the developers to build complex web applications with a set of easy PHP interfaces that enable the working with URIs, HTTP requests & responses and uploaded file representations. Although PSR-7 is a code that sits your response & requests and enables the developers to write small, reusable, targeted, and web-facing codes in order to use in the frameworks that engage the middleware.
2. Responsive Architecture
With Zend Expressive, it becomes easy for the developers to implement effective microservices in the applications. As the scope of microservices is quite limited, the developers can simply write brief and precise codes and APIs, which enable the efficient development and simplified deployment.
3. Enhanced Security & Control
Zend Expressive not only offer various applications coding and framework benefits but also develop PSR-7-based PHP applications that work faster in comparison of the MVC frameworks based application. Moreover, these applications are quite beneficial as they are in a small fraction of the CPU and the memory.
4. Suitable for Big Enterprises
With responsive architecture, Zend Expressive also provides a distinctServerRequestInterface with which the developers can easily deploy the HTTP request method, the headers, and the body. With a separate ServerRequestnterface, the developers get additional abstractions through which they can fill in the gaps in PHP’s implementation. It means, it makes the development of PHP-based web applications easy for all big enterprises.
Conclusion:
Zend Expressive PSR-7 framework enables rapid application development and provides simplicity of deployment, ease of use along with high performance. If you want to add Zend advancement to your PHP web applications then connect with an experienced zend development company. As they are skillful and experts in Zend technologies and PHP framework, they will create the best web application for you.